Actin-based propulsion of functionalized hard versus fluid spherical objects
Explore this paper's citation graph
Summary
The results indicate that beads and vesicles use different mechanisms to translate insertional polymerization of actin at their surface into directed movement: stress relaxation within the actin gel prevents the accumulation of filaments at the front of moving beads, while segregation of nucleators reduces actin polymerization at theFront of moving vesicle.
